随着加密货币的普及,USDT(泰达币)作为一种和美元挂钩的稳定币,受到了越来越多人的关注。越来越多的人希望能够方便地管理自己的数字资产,而钱包转让功能则成为了一个关键需求。本文将深入探讨USDT钱包转让的源码,以及它的实际应用和相关的技术细节。
USDT钱包是用于存储USDT的数字钱包,而钱包转让源码则是指实现USDT在不同账户之间转移的程序代码。通常,这种源码会涉及到区块链的相关操作、智能合约的编写与调用,以及用户界面的设计等。它们共同构成了一个完整的USDT交易解决方案。
USDT是一种基于区块链技术的代币,其主要目的是为了提供一种能够与法定货币(如美元)价值相等的数字资产。USDT的发行实际上是由Tether公司进行的,该公司承诺每一枚USDT都有相应的美元资产作为支持,从而抵消了数字货币的波动性。
USDT的运作原理基于区块链,其中每一笔交易都会被记录在链上,以确保交易的透明性和不可篡改性。对于用户来说,理解这一点是学习如何开发钱包转让源码的基础。
在开发USDT钱包转让源码时,首先需要了解钱包的基本结构。通常,钱包的构成包括:私钥、公钥、地址和交易记录。私钥是用户对其资产进行控制的唯一凭证,而公钥和地址则用于识别用户身份以及接收转账。
接下来,我们来看一个简化版的USDT转账操作:
1. 用户通过钱包提交转账请求。 2. 系统通过计算得到转账的手续费。 3. 生成交易记录,并将其发送到区块链网络。 4. 等待网络确认交易。 5. 交易完成后更新钱包余额。
在这里,转账操作需要涉及到对ERC20(或TRC20等)标准的遵循,例如在以太坊链上,USDT是作为ERC20代币存在的。
虽然开发USDT钱包转让源码看似简单,但是在实际操作中却可能遇到多种技术挑战。例如:
USDT钱包分为热钱包和冷钱包两大类。热钱包是指连接互联网的数字钱包,方便快速转账,但相对更容易受到黑客攻击。而冷钱包则是将数字资产存储在离线设备上,安全性更高,不易受到网络攻击。根据不同的需求,用户可以选择合适的钱包类型进行资产管理。
USDT转账费用通常由区块链网络决定。在以太坊网络上,用户需要支付Gas费用,以补偿矿工为其交易提供算力。费用的高低与网络拥堵程度、Gas价格等因素有关。在转账前,用户可以查看当前的网络状况,选择合适的时机进行转账以降低费用。
USDT由于其稳定性,越来越多地被用作跨境支付的工具。与传统的银行转账相比,USDT的转账速度更快,手续费也相对较低。然而,不同国家对于加密货币的接受程度不同,用户在进行跨境支付时应关注相关法律规定,以确保合规。
为了保护USDT钱包的安全,用户可以采取以下几种措施:
1. 使用强密码,并启用两步验证。
2. 定期备份钱包数据,确保在设备丢失时不会丢失资产。
3. 只在官方和信誉良好的网站进行交易,避免钓鱼网站。
4. 定期更新相关软件,以增强安全性。
通过采取这些措施,用户可以有效提升USDT钱包的安全性,保护自己的数字资产。
本文通过对USDT钱包转让源码的解析,为希望开发相关应用的用户提供了一个基础教程。虽然开发并不简单,但通过学习和实践,用户可以掌握USDT钱包转让的核心知识,打造出符合自身需求的数字资产管理工具。随着加密货币的不断发展,掌握这些技术将会在未来的数字经济中发挥重要作用。